VAGMAN54
29-11-2008, 02:34 PM
if you clamp the fuel return pipe or introduce an air leak tje lambda shoulr react to it,if it doesnt then the sensor will be faulty......did it say lambda sensor sensor 1 bank 1 no activity ?? if it did it doesnt neccesarily mean the lambda is u/s....
